Window Handles

Window handles are available in a variety of styles and colors to match your home. They open and close double-glazed windows by using a concealed locking mechanism.

Replacement-Doors-300x200.jpgWhen replacing your handle, it is crucial to examine the spindle length. This is the distance the nose sticks out from the base plate, or how far it goes into lock.

Espag Handles

Espag handles are used to operate multi-point locks on double glazed windows. The handle can be turned around the window to improve security. Our collection of espagnolette handles includes straight and cranked styles, in a variety of finishes including chrome, brass and black.

Each handle is constructed of durable die cast zinc and powder coated or plated for high resistance to corrosion and impact resistance, as well as protection against wear. They are specifically designed to be used on uPVC and aluminium windows with shoot bolt or espagnolette mechanisms. They can be locked in a closed position by using keys or push buttons to secure the handle.

Typically, espagnolette handles have a 7mm squared spindle that is inserted into the lever backplate and fits into a lock mechanism within the frame of the sash. Turning the handle will activate the lock. When selecting a new espagnolette handle it is important to take the spindle length into account as this will determine the way your window can be opened. The spindle's size will be indicated on the handle backplate with numbers such as '5 3/4', '5' or '2/3' and this is the one you must compare to your current handle to ensure it will fit.

Cranked espagnolette window handles are a great alternative to straight handles and are available in left-handed (opened clockwise) or right-handed (opened anti-clockwise) variants based on the way you open your window. The cranked design is intended to give you more hand room when opening the window, which is ideal for windows that may be close to the frame's edge.

The cockspur handle is a different variation of the espagnolette design, but this time with a cockspur nose that is closed onto a striker plate in a similar manner to a multi-point espagnolette lock. This handle can be used to fix the cockspur handles that were previously used on UPVC or aluminium windows.

Both cranked and cockspur handle models can be fitted with a key-lock insert to add additional security. These are available in a choice of handed options and also include an black blanking plug for those who prefer their window handle locked or want to highlight it as fire egress only.

Cockspur Handles

The handle cockspur is a traditional window handle with a spur (triangle bit) that pushes up against the wedge that is on the frame when the handle is closed. They are commonly found on older aluminum or uPVC windows that lack an internal mechanism that holds the frame. The cockspur handles keep them in place.

The handles are available in a large variety of nose and nib height options to suit many different profiles. These handles are also suitable for both right and left hand window systems. They're the ideal solution for those looking to replace a handle that is worn or faulty, but don't require more complex internal gadgets.

Our Sparta Cockspur handle is constructed of top-quality materials and is widely used in a variety of applications. It features a sleek design and is fitted with an ordinary deadlock cylinder to enhance security. It is available in a variety of backset heights that fit all common casement sizes and can be used with a wide range of matching window accessories.

In-line cockspur models are straight, and can be turned left or right. Cranked cockspurs have a small "nose" which is affixed to an aluminum plate that is attached to the frame. It's simple to operate and can be locked or unlocked using the key to provide additional security.

Espagnolette handles are considered more secure than cockspur models since they have a spinning spindle that operates multiple locks hidden in the frame. These handles are a great solution for those looking for an extra secure handle for their double-glazing. They are available in a variety of styles to suit your home's decor.

If you're considering purchasing a brand new set of double-glazed window handles, you need to to measure your existing windows and check that the dimensions of the spindle and handle will fit the new frames. Select a product that meets the Secured By Design minimum requirements.

Handles that can tilt and turn

The functionality and benefits of tilt and turn windows are growing. They provide multiple opening options and can be opened in various ways which helps with cleaning as well as allowing fresh air to enter the home, or providing a fire escape.

These handles are similar to espagnolette handles, however, they come with additional functions that make them better suited to turn and tilt windows. The lever can be set downwards when locked to shut the window, and 90 degrees to tilt the window open like a door or upwards to open the window normally.

They are equipped with a multipoint lock mechanism which is more efficient than double-glazed casement windows against forced entry. When the handle is closed, the bottom hinge is fitted with locking pins that are encased in a rail of steel within the frame. Two additional hinges on the corners of the bottom can also be opened inwards to keep the window in the proper position. This feature is perfect for windows with larger windows and also allows for better ventilation.

The open mode is activated when the handle is turned to be facing upwards. This opens the window with vertical tilt, which allows for healthy airflow and makes cleaning much easier than ever. The sash can be pushed to the side that is facing the windows to create a gap large enough to allow an incline or a stool through.

Tilt and turn handles are generally larger than cockspur or espag handles due to the fact that they have to be able to take on the heavier and larger frames that they are available in. They are typically spindle-based and use the same type of fixings as a normal handle like a cockspur or espag, but will have wider bases and often larger screw centres.

uPVC frames are the most popular for these types of windows since they're less expensive than aluminium or timber frames and don't require painting, however, there are a variety of wood-effect finishes available. Aluminium is a different option for these styles of windows, as it can be painted in any color to match the style of your home and is lighter than uPVC.

Spade or Blade Handles

It is crucial to select handles that complement the style and functionality. After all, the closing and locking mechanisms are equally important as the frame, permitting you to operate your uPVC windows efficiently and with no fuss. You also want to ensure that the handles are of a top quality and will last long, rather than breaking easily or becoming susceptible to damage.

One of the most popular types of handle is a blade or spade handle. They are commonly used on tilt-and-turn or casement style uPVC Windows. The lever operates an latch, catch or multi-point locking mechanism. The catch is usually attached to a peg stopper or mortice keep, which is positioned within the frame of your window and provides more security and stability.
